Incenso translates to "incense". It's a word that evokes a sense of mystery, spirituality, and a lingering presence.
In the song, Marco Mengoni uses it poetically to describe a person: "Sei incenso in una notte coi fulmini" (You are incense on a night with lightning). This metaphor suggests that the person is ethereal, captivating, and leaves a lasting impression, much like the scent of incense, especially against the dramatic backdrop of a stormy night.
Incenso paints a cinematic moment in the cramped front seat of a car while rain taps the windshield like a synth beat. Mengoni follows two lovers who try to turn ordinary chaos into magic: traffic becomes rolling waves, thunder becomes their dance track, and a simple parking spot turns into the entire universe. Their bond feels fragile yet fragrant, like incense burning bright in a stormy night. He clings to the idea that shared dreams can outlive reality, promising to plant a flower where nothing should grow and return a year later to name it— a rebellious act of hope against impossible odds.
At its heart, the song balances wonder and heartbreak. One partner is already slipping away, and the singer wrestles with doubt—“Who am I to judge you now that you’re leaving?”—while begging for reassurance that the memories still matter. Incenso celebrates love’s power to transform the mundane into celestial adventure, even as it acknowledges that such moments may be fleeting. It invites listeners to keep dancing with the thunder, to keep daring impossible flowers to bloom, and to believe that even a goodbye can be scented with possibility.
Marco Mengoni is an Italian singer-songwriter born on December 25, 1988, in Ronciglione, Italy. He rose to fame in 2009 after winning the third season of "X Factor Italy," and became one of Italy's most celebrated pop and soul artists in the years that followed.
Mengoni has won the Sanremo Music Festival twice, in 2013 with "L'Essenziale" and again in 2023 with "Due Vite," which also represented Italy at the Eurovision Song Contest. Known for his powerful, soulful voice and emotionally direct lyrics, he has released multiple platinum-certified albums and remains one of the most streamed Italian artists both at home and internationally.
